description After II. World War Romania is a country that has been governed under the Soviet-ordination. However, towards the end of the 1980s after the collapse of communism, Romania began to transform depending from on the Soviet approach which was the tradition of central planning and socialist government to based on liberal ideology capitalism system In this context, Romania has been the neo-liberal developments in the world of acting in effect in the said period. This transformation in the Romania have led to many intellectual and institutional arrangements. This arrangement is one of the Romania Ombudsman, this study of constitute the basic issue. This study referred to an example of the conversion on behalf of depending on the structural-institutional and functional aspects of the ombudsman is to provide the information.
